Default Chris Cat Projects

Few things wich are plan to make before next season..


- new fuel tanks both side
- new outside doors to cabin (no doors at all at the present)
- door to the toilet room
- cabin seats both pontoon side
- dash pantings
- wideband o2 sensor for both engines
- + others wich havent pop up in mind yet..

Winter are diffucult time to make anything when boat are
covered in backyard, so thread will move slowly.
On going comments and ideas will be wellcome..

Where we stand now.

Both fuel tanks has cut open in cabin.
Plan is put new ones inside in older tanks.
New ones are smaller and tanks dos not come in cabin anymoore.

Other pic show how cabin seems now.

Hmmm. Was size capacity are the original fuel tanks each?
Sure mounted forward a bunch. Are all Chris Cats fuel tanks mounted like yours? I know that the AO and Awesome vary a small amount, but both are mounted rearward of your location.
Orginal was 400litres/205gal per side, total 800l/211gal.

Not all chris has same, this boat are orginal race hull with
three man side by side cockpit.

I have measure that new tank volume (under cockpit)
Are near 250l/66gal per side total 500l/132gal.

Sure its almost half than orginal but i want
More deep/space in cabin area..
